I agree that transforming is always better than non transforming generally, but not if it means a fragile, broken, or bad transforming figure. When I compare CMs transforming GGGG to the Max Factory GGGG, the CM version is poorly designed. It's very fragile and complicated, with an end result that is chunky looking and can't be moved around or played with much. As it is, the CM transforming GGGG could never have made it into the Transformers line wihtout a complete overhaul. Aqurion is another example of bad transforming that comes to mind. I guess what I'm saying is that sometimes transforming is a gamble, or maybe too complex to be done accurately. In which case I would rather have a solid, always cool Max Factory figure.
